<title>crypto: ccp - Fix check for the primary ASP device</title>
<updated>2025-04-25T08:45:33+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Tom Lendacky</name>
<email>thomas.lendacky@amd.com</email>
</author>
<published>2025-01-17T23:05:47+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.tavy.me/linux-stable.git/commit/?id=5baddc08066a230968e75b2b3d56ce866c21602c'/>
<id>5baddc08066a230968e75b2b3d56ce866c21602c</id>
<content type='text'>
commit 07bb097b92b987db518e72525b515d77904e966e upstream.

Currently, the ASP primary device check does not have support for PCI
domains, and, as a result, when the system is configured with PCI domains
(PCI segments) the wrong device can be selected as primary. This results
in commands submitted to the device timing out and failing. The device
check also relies on specific device and function assignments that may
not hold in the future.

Fix the primary ASP device check to include support for PCI domains and
to perform proper checking of the Bus/Device/Function positions.

<title>crypto: qce - unregister previously registered algos in error path</title>
<updated>2025-02-17T08:40:35+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>Bartosz Golaszewski</name>
<email>bartosz.golaszewski@linaro.org</email>
</author>
<published>2024-12-03T09:19:30+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.tavy.me/linux-stable.git/commit/?id=e914b2f795b6995bb0e7db45caa4a912dca09e65'/>
<id>e914b2f795b6995bb0e7db45caa4a912dca09e65</id>
<content type='text'>
commit e80cf84b608725303113d6fe98bb727bf7b7a40d upstream.

If we encounter an error when registering alorithms with the crypto
framework, we just bail out and don't unregister the ones we
successfully registered in prior iterations of the loop.

Add code that goes back over the algos and unregisters them before
returning an error from qce_register_algs().
